Выбрать дату в календареВыбрать дату в календаре

Страницы: 1
Объединение нескольких виртуальных таблиц BI в одну (Union не подходит), Вопрос по Power BI
 
Коллеги, доброго времени суток.
У меня возникло несколько вопросов, был бы очень признателен, если поможете на них ответить.

1. Цель создать меру рассчитывающую среднее значение. Для этого создал виртуальную таблицу из 2х сгруппированных столбцов: дата и сумма, а дальше не понимаю как сделать. Возможно ли как-то применить формулу среднее значение ссылаясь на цифры в виртуальной таблице?
Объемные показатели (тек. счета) =    
var _curDate = MAX('База'[Дата])
var _qwe = FILTER(ALL('База'),
           OR('База'[Счет] = 40817, 'База'[Счет] = 40820))
var _tab = GROUPBY(_qwe,'База'[Дата],"sum",SUMX(CURRENTGROUP(), AVERAGE('База'[Остаток])))
   return
какую формулу нужно использовать что б получить меру расчета среднего значения (именно созданной таблицы tab), при этом, что б можно было б выбирать срез за понедельно (создал таблицу дат) и все считалось?

2. Создал n-ое количество виртуальных таблиц.
Какая формула используется для объединения столбцов (Union добавляет новые значения вниз, а мне нужно что б именно создавались новые столбцы используя в качестве привязки дату) виртуальной таблицы с целью дельнейших расчетов?
Таблица =
var _Current = FILTER(ALL('База'),
       OR('База'[Счет] = 40817, 'База'[Счет] = 40820))
var _tabCurrent = GROUPBY(_Current,'База'[Дата], "Тек.счета",SUMX(CURRENTGROUP(), 'База'[Остаток]))
var _Contribution = FILTER(ALL('База'),
       'База'[Счет] IN {42301, 42302, 42303, 42304, 42305, 42306, 42307,
       42601, 42602, 42603, 42604, 42605, 42606, 42607})
var _tabContribution = GROUPBY(_Contribution,'База'[Дата], "Вклады",SUMX(CURRENTGROUP(), 'База'[Остаток]))
var _Credit = FILTER(ALL('База'),
           'База'[Счет] IN {45502, 45503, 45504, 45505, 45506, 45507, 45508, 45509,
                       45701, 45702, 45703, 45704, 45705, 45706, 45707, 45708})
var _tabCredit = GROUPBY(_Credit,'База'[Дата], "Кредиты",SUMX(CURRENTGROUP(), 'База'[Остаток]))
return
необходимо переменные: _tabCurrent, tabContribution, tabCredit соединить на примере обычной сводной таблицы ексель, с привязкой на дату.



Пример во вложении. За ранее спасибо!
Создание автофильтра "Не равно" с плавающим условием VBA
 
Друзья, помогите пожалуйста!
Столкнулся с проблемой. Задача следующая: создание макроса который будет ставить фильтр "Не равно" в столбце "A" .
Сложность заключается в том, что условие "Не равно" расчетное и каждый раз будет меняться.
Моя финальная цель: создать цикл разборки таблицы с сохранением каждого условия.

Макрос:
p = 6
Do While Cells(p, 1) <> 0                                             ' цикл по разборки
   of_name = Cells(p, 1)                                               ' название фильтруемого значения
   Workbooks.Open Filename:=avfiles                         ' открываем исходник
   Sheets(1).Select
   lLastrow = Cells.SpecialCells(xlLastCell).Row
   Range(Cells(c, 1), Cells(c, e)).AutoFilter
   ActiveSheet.Range(Cells(c, 1), Cells(lLastrow, e)).AutoFilter Field:=1, Criteria1:= of_name


В моем случае указано, что фильтр равняется условию в строке of_name = Cells(p, 1), но мне нужно что б условие Criteria1 было "Не равно" условию of_name



За ранее спасибо!
Наложение фильтра на строку с объединенными ячейками (макросом)
 
Всем привет.

У меня возник вопрос. Может уже кто-то сталкивался с такой проблемой.
Хочу макросом поставить фильтр на определенный диапазон ячеек (рассчитывается отдельно), но столкнулся с проблемой: если указать: Rows(21).Select или Range("21:21").Select  выделяются строки с 19 по 21, и при выполнении команды Selection.AutoFilter фильтр ставится на 19 строке, а не на 21 как я хотел бы.

Как наложить фильтр на строку 21?
Страницы: 1
Наверх